The late James C. Chambers started a community choir which evolved into a Recording Choir who traveled across the country in churches, concert halls and outdoor festivals.  James C. Chambers and the Ecclesiastes Community Choir not only traveled and ministered through song they were also shared stages with Gospel greats, R&B artists such as Patti LaBelle, Earth Wind & Fire and other artists.  James and ECC opened and sang on the main stage at the Chicago Gospel  Fest, Milwaukee Gospel and others as well as sang on Broadcast television shows Saturday Night Sing and AM Chicago (the Friday before the show went National and was rebranded as "The Oprah Winfrey Show")

\\n

James Chambers and ECC recorded several albums: "He\'s My All And All" 1979; "Jesus Christ (You\'ve Done So Much For Me) 1982; "Done So Much For Me" 1984; "23rd Psalms - Recorded LIVE" 1990 and one still sitting on a shelf somewhere.
